Kenshin was adjusting the power flow through the propulsion system. So he did not respond to Alice immediately. Once he was satisfied, he walked back to the main engineering console. "The Zen is getting her stride, all that time sitting without maintenance. Those parasites and zombies did a lot of damage during the attack, but I've managed to route power and control around them. So long as we do not have to take her into battle right away. We'll be just fine. Every minute is that much farther from Mayer Station." he replied. His datapad started beeping, and he switched one of the displays in engineering to show the view aft of the Zenpyou.

The screen showed the surface of the planet, down on the surface the facility known as Mayer Station was engulfed in a massive explosion as reactors obeyed their final order. The initial wave of heat and plasma flooded the facility scouring it clean of any living or dead thing. A moment later came the detonation and the facility was shattered and chunks of it were strewn in all directions, the ensuing blast spread out to encompass more than twenty five square miles of surface. The shockwave extended out much further and a massive debris cloud surged up into the atmosphere.

"The damn squids won't be using that base to hurt anyone else." he said.
